PXEブートまたは一般ブート

PXEブートまたは一般ブート

システムが次の場所から始まるかどうかを確認する方法PXEまたはローカルハードドライブまたはリムーバブルメディア

起動方法によって機能が異なるシステム用のinitramfsを作成したいと思います。

ベストアンサー1

カーネルコマンドライン(/proc/cmdlineで利用可能)を使用します。

PXEがまだローカルHDD(grub、lilo、extlinux)と異なる場合、PXEサーバーはローカルHDD起動には表示されない追加のパラメータを追加できます。さらに、HDDブートローダは、リムーバブルメディアブートローダには表示されないパラメータを導入できます。

もちろん、攻撃者が一致するブートパラメータを追加したりinitrdを変更したりするため、意図的な不正なブート方法を検出したい場合は機能しません。

おすすめ記事